Why 12V to 380V Inverters Matter in Modern Industries
Converting low-voltage DC power (e.g., 12V batteries) to high-voltage AC (380V) is critical for industries like renewable energy and industrial automation. These inverters bridge the gap between portable energy sources and high-power equipment. For instance, solar farms often use them to feed energy into three-phase grids.
Key Applications of High-Voltage Inverters
- Solar/Wind Energy Systems: Stabilize renewable outputs for grid compatibility.
- Industrial Machinery: Power 380V motors and CNC equipment.
- Emergency Backup: Provide phase-balanced AC during outages.

Safety First: Critical Considerations
High-voltage projects demand:
- Insulated tools and gloves (rated for 500V+)
- Short-circuit protection circuits
- Proper heat dissipation (MOSFETs can hit 150°C!)
